"Encompass and divert" goes like this: * Climate change is a problem * It's actually one of a group of related problems * So let's treat it among that group of problems, we'll bring in more interested people that way * Some of those other problems are much more gripping and immediately visible (even though climate change will make them worse, essentially forever) * So, we will naturally gravitate toward putting most effort into those ones, because they're right in front of our nose and no good person ignores a problem that's right in front of them.

There are likely often very good reasons for 'encompass'. It's not clear to me how you keep that from morphing into 'divert'.
